Nation/World
Nation/World Headlines: White House--President Obama nominates three to key Treasury Department posts; Iraq--U.S. and Britain announce that 12,000 American and 4,000 British troops will leave Iraq by September; Economy--Ohio school gets 700 applications for one janitorial opening; Zimbabwe--PM Morgan Tsvangirai leaves Zimbabwe for rest, treatment; Tsvangirai was injured in auto crash that killed his wife; Vatican--Pope to visit Holy Land in May; California--ex-California bookkeeper accused of embezzling $10-million; Afghanistan--President Karzai welcomes President Obama's call to reach out to Taliban; Northern Ireland--two slain British soldiers appeared to have been shot execution-style while lying injured.
